CHANGELOG.md 98 KB

Changelog

v1.12.0 (2020-05-27)

Full Changelog

v1.10.0 (2020-04-10)

Full Changelog

v1.9.9 (2020-07-30)

Full Changelog

Fixed bugs:

  • TextDecoder.decode() TypeError hangs the whole app #1032
  • response content doesn't fit to the text area when resizing #970
  • typing into headers input fields #912
  • Environment variable template (<<foo>>) appears urlencoded (%3C%3Cfoo%3E%3E) #896
  • TypeError: Cannot read property 'startsWith' of undefined - after getting 401 response #894
  • When deleting the header, the key is not updated #886
  • Cannot introduce query parameters in URL for WebSocket #873
  • Response content-type as text/html with content in json cause content area display empty #869
  • Proxy privacy policy link #865

Closed issues:

  • Collections | Request UI Issue #1028
  • JSON not showing up in the correct format #1023
  • ignore duplicates in history #1022
  • change history menu #1021
  • integrate parameters with history #1020
  • Why some Chrome do not have the ability to install PWA? #1015
  • Shall we have the team management ability and some public documents? #1014
  • I have edit this config, but it is not available to login. #1013
  • User login is disabled after i run it on our local server. #1012
  • postwoman google login doesn't work behind ingress or reverse proxy #1009
  • Compile error #1006
  • Postman Web is now out. It might be great to find a USP for Postwoman #1000
  • Saving response data in env variable #984
  • contentType 无法使用 form-date 上传文件 #983
  • Currently completely broken #980
  • localhost request error #979
  • Installing postwoman locally #969
  • Do I install NodeJS for my online environment #968
  • Collections and Environment Module #967
  • Textarea display problem in super hi-dpi #965
  • TypeError: Cannot read property 'value' of undefined - when logged in #961
  • Enable user-select on websocket and other realtime message logs #951
  • POST requet error #947
  • Unable to fetch schema from localhost GraphQL server. #940
  • Support downloading binary responses #929
  • Integrate PostWoman In our Webapp #918
  • proxy issue #911
  • Button to cancel requests #909
  • How to upload a file with a post request #908
  • Cant Import Postman Global Environment Variables #907
  • Postwoman Docker Container behind Reverse Proxy #906
  • pw.response seems not to work #905
  • Could postman add Sign in with LDAP server? #901
  • Collections & Environments not synced #900
  • Add authentication to MQTT #898
  • Labels are lost when using requests from collections #897
  • Handle JSON Parameter list validation #891
  • Nuxt fatal error #883
  • Cannot connect my local websocket server #880
  • Environments not synced after edit #877
  • Can't find Desktop app link anywhere #872
  • Show request completion time #871
  • Make docs on self-hosting Postwoman #868

Merged pull requests:

v1.9.7 (2020-05-12)

Full Changelog

Fixed bugs:

  • Empty header in headers list results in SyntaxError: Failed to execute 'setRequestHeader' #765
  • Getting cannot read value of undefined #731
  • Environment variables in collections #642

Closed issues:

  • Import/Export collections from private github repos to share among teams. #867
  • Unable to use postwoman with latest docker image from docker hub #866
  • Access to nonexistent routes will not be redirect to page 404 #849
  • Error: Network Error. Check console for details. #827
  • 'Documentation Generated' response stacking past top of page if submit clicked enough times/fast enough #826
  • The UI could use some improvements #825
  • Postwoman won't build, produces 'FATAL Nuxt build error' #824
  • Improve contrast of UI components in all themes #819
  • Add an option to hide and/or collapse the right panel #818
  • Docker Cannot log in normally in the container #817
  • Body in Request #815
  • How to run postwoman under reverse proxy #812
  • Call local support #811
  • feature #810
  • support response json array #805
  • socket binnery support #801
  • Ability to join and leave rooms in Socket.IO connection #796
  • How can I synchronize my data on local? #794
  • I cant login #792
  • Unresolved merge conflict in index.vue.orig #786
  • You send data my request to Google #780
  • I have question by #750, it's closed,but my problem is still.... #770
  • Add Format Body option #767
  • Body scroll after modal is open #766
  • text.match is not a function #764
  • Request : Copy response headers #763
  • The accordion (expand) labels are out of place on mobile #762
  • why does the graphql case can't be saved? #761
  • Mobile responsiveness issues #760
  • Allow importing environment variables via Postman environment json files #759
  • Report abuse: liyasthomas/postwoman (Contact Links) #754
  • Report abuse: liyasthomas/postwoman (Contact Links) #753
  • Request headers kept same after changing request type #752
  • I used it to post test,but response network error #750
  • Add compatibility for postman collections & environments #746
  • Improve documentation on how to use environments #742
  • Add GraphQL syntax highlighting #741
  • Broken link to translations branch #737
  • Add docker Images for all Tags #722
  • Provide post-build resources and default setting files #714
  • Theme lacks of contrast #709
  • Postwoman raiase a connection error when communicate with localhost. #708
  • CORS issue when hosting #707
  • Add a description to the request or collection when saving it #706
  • Error: Network Error. Check console for details #704
  • Save collections on account sync turn on #679
  • Tests should be saved together with requests #643
  • npm modules of postwoman's vue components #384
  • [request] VS code extension #313
  • remove prerequest << >> bindings when pre-request script is toggled off #234
  • Dynamic Headers #91

Merged pull requests:

v1.9.5 (2020-03-22)

Full Changelog

Fixed bugs:

  • Test script is not run after failing request #644
  • [HELP] Auth permission denied #621
  • Can't login on Brave Browser #607

Closed issues:

  • [UI/UX] - Change place of Send button #696
  • Support preview of JSON:API's "application/vnd.api+json" Content-Type #694
  • Report Portal integration #691
  • Docs request: how to prevent secrets from leaving local storage wrt. sync. #686
  • [bug] - Can't make a request to HTTP #676
  • Looking forward to that the postwoman Compatible 'swagger ' at next version #675
  • Error: Network Error. Check console for details. #673
  • [Bug] - Can't login to Github and Google #661
  • A question that has been raised but not resolved #658
  • An unknown error occurred whilst the proxy was processing your request. #656
  • Running app from downloaded zip fails to compile #651
  • Environment variable in path won't update #641
  • Info: The current domain is not authorized for OAuth operations Error #637
  • A suggestion for UI #635
  • How to use postwoman for local development and testing #634
  • How to debug localhost (cors) #630
  • Support SocketIO connections on Realtime page #611
  • Requests to local API returning error response #608
  • Why does the URL input field display only one line #604
  • Parameter list not showing JSON object fields (force raw?) #597
  • Add setting to disable scroll animations #592
  • Bigger URL and/or Path input field #581
  • Ability to connect to a MQTT broker #342
  • [request] Offline cross-platform native build #267
  • On Save Update existing API #204
  • Import and export environments from JSON #190
  • Fast URL entry #62

Merged pull requests:

v1.9.0 (2020-02-24)

Full Changelog

Fixed bugs:

  • Auto Theme Selection is kinda difficult to see #563
  • Can't send request to localhost via Chrome extention #560
  • Validation for duplicate collection ignores letter case #547
  • Build failed #327
  • Fixed typo in translation file for Auto theme #556 (AndrewBastin)

Closed issues:

  • don't run #577
  • Get correct response data but occurs with error "Cannot read property 'value' of undefined" #575
  • firebase_app__WEBPACK_IMPORTED_MODULE_2___default.a.firestore is not a function #558
  • Disable SSL cert for websockets #557
  • relative module not found during start #552
  • Feature Request: Subfolders #540
  • Feature request: Keyboard shortcuts for folder creation #539
  • Add max-height and overflow: auto to "parameter list" textarea #532
  • Friendly minded GraphQL #468
  • multipart/form-data support #434
  • IE Support #386
  • ⏬ Import a Postman's Collection #333
  • Implement pre-request and post-request scripts (and request chaining) #218
  • Environment management and configuration #147

Merged pull requests:

v1.8.0 (2020-01-28)

Full Changelog

Fixed bugs:

  • Warn the user if name field was left blank while creating a new collection #515
  • Multiple collections with the same name shouldn't exist #509
  • GraphQL String variables are null #497
  • Post request body is empty #473

Closed issues:

  • Allow importing Postman collections #524
  • Request descriptions #511
  • Sync collection with a cloud storage (e.g: Google drive) #507
  • Ability to run all requests of a folder/collection #498
  • Change import/export collection on requests page icon #495
  • Application contains many hard-coded strings that aren't translatable #488
  • import cURL error #477
  • move to postwoman org #475
  • Create standalone vue components of the request builder. #474
  • ULR parsing and var auto creation #469
  • What about additional loaders: + Pug, TypeScript, SASS, material-vue ? #467
  • [suggestion] - Tests tab #465
  • cookie not found support #443
  • Feature Request: Consumer Driven Contract Testing #420
  • Feature Request: Support OAuth2/OIDC #337
  • Enable running proxy as a backend for Request Capture #325
  • Label doesn't change when switching between collection requests #291
  • Add DB cache #26

Merged pull requests:

v1.5.0 (2020-01-04)

Full Changelog

Fixed bugs:

  • WebSocket page freezes when pasting long URL #471
  • API Documentation won't be generated #456
  • Sharing Requests via link is not working #435
  • URL input text is so stutters #412
  • Save to collections after deleting all the collections causes an error page #390
  • Bearer token doesn’t work with CORS when only authorization header is allowed #353
  • Make the UI more compact #314
  • Allow reserved characters on websocket URI #289
  • Unable to edit or delete row in history table #281
  • Allow url request with / at eol #275
  • [request] localhost support #274
  • Code generation for Fetch request type of some methods (POST, PUT, PATCH) won't be shown #268
  • [BUG] [UI] [Mobile] Get results not scrollable. #266
  • POSTing large raw JSON packets #265

Closed issues:

  • Can WSDL be implemented, similar to SoapUI? #461
  • Module not found: Error: Can't resolve '../.postwoman/version.json' #457
  • * ../.postwoman/version.json in ./node_modules/babel-loader/lib??ref--2-0!./node_modules/vue-loader/lib??vue-loader-options!./layouts/default.vue?vue&type=script&lang=js& friendly-errors 11:12:37 #448
  • Raw Request Body should be supported to format the JSON string #446
  • npm run dev module was not found: ../.postwoman/version.json #442
  • graphql and websocket work, but http and https do not #441
  • Can I test localhost? #433
  • No 'Access-Control-Allow-Origin' #426
  • When uninstall the PWA the "install PWA" link in postwoman.io isn't appear anymore #419
  • Toggling options will reset the UI to English #417
  • Ability to send Binary data using Postwoman #415
  • Oh my dear god why don't we just wrap it in electron #413
  • UI improvement suggestion for request method drop down #409
  • Can I share a request with my team? #408
  • Does it not support the post method? #403
  • Post can't send request #401
  • [Bug] fix header icons overlap #399
  • Custom request method #398
  • Improve translate for pt-BR (i18n) #395
  • Raw input disabled is not working properly #394
  • Input area is not clearly to identify for users because the dark mode #393
  • [UX] Setting to make sidebar buttons small #389
  • [UX] Improve responsive breaking points #388
  • [UX] Hide history/collections #387
  • Clearing shortcut overrides browser default #374
  • Proxy server default configuration #373
  • Intent to translate #367
  • [request]: CLI possibilities #363
  • Feature request: OAuth header support/integration #358
  • Static builds on releases #352
  • fix:SSE onclose handle #349
  • i18n support #348
  • Separate layers in dockerfile to improve image build #339
  • Internal server environment usage requirements #336
  • Server Sent Events #329
  • Generate API documentation #326
  • [Request] Use responses for next request? #324
  • Auth info on WebSocket connections #321
  • Set response panel to fullscreen #320
  • Graphql support #312
  • Keyboard shortcuts #302
  • File/binary request body support #298
  • Make response body area expandable #294
  • It's possible to tab into read only and non-form elements #287
  • Change cursor to disabled on disabled inputs #286
  • Hover Styling on Inputs #285
  • Focus Styles on Buttons #284
  • Mobile can't see console for request errors #283
  • Missing Focus on Inputs #279
  • Download the request result into a file. #278
  • Improve UI Contrast #277
  • Duplicated query string in generated code #272
  • Query parameters are duplicated #271
  • Generated code is incorrect #269
  • [UI] [UX] Allow app to take width of browser #236
  • Extend syntax highlighting with ACE for pre-request script textarea #235
  • Store pre-request scripts in history #233
  • Lacking documentation and wiki #232
  • Store the time spent on fetching a response #225
  • I can't send POST method #210
  • Cache view #188
  • Handling request failures when build number is obtained from GitHub #122

Merged pull requests:

v1.0.0 (2019-11-04)

Full Changelog

Fixed bugs:

  • Bearer Token value still left even after being cleared #212
  • All changes in input fields lost when you switch to another page #203
  • POST request json bodies aren't sent #180
  • Headers turn into 0 : [Object object] #166
  • Send Again Button Constantly Flickering #157
  • There are cross-domain problems #128
  • Raw requests are not being sent #124
  • Request Body Is Not Sent #113
  • default menu option - 'Http' is not highlighted when launched from installed pwa app (UI bug) #100
  • App is broken with old history in localStorage #74
  • Last added history entry is removed automatically after refresh #66
  • Cannot use localhost as base url #56
  • [CORS] No 'Access-Control-Allow-Origin' header is present on the requested resource #2

Closed issues:

  • Section labels don't display properly in Firefox #237
  • Unsupported URLs [BUG]? #229
  • Credentials are still being included in Permalink even when "Include in URL" is turned off #227
  • Display sendRequest runtime errors in the console #206
  • Chain requests. Execute a bunch of requests one by one and produce results #196
  • Allow User to Choose Whether to Include Authentication in Permalink #178
  • Allow HTTP (not HTTPS) on postwoman.io #175
  • Docker-compose in development #168
  • Add Docker #164
  • Missing "Landing/start page" #162
  • Response with content-type "application/hal+json" shows as [Object object] #158
  • Clear Input #155
  • A place to discuss #149
  • Inconsistent version name #141
  • introduce some script language to parse the response and pass environment variable as request parameter #139
  • Add links to the footer version and commit sha #134
  • Please add a label for each request. It will be helpful. #133
  • Use 'icon buttons' instead of 'text buttons' #130
  • Change .editorconfig #115
  • [UX] Provide Focus State for Buttons, etc. #112
  • Autoresize the textarea #102
  • Content-Type revamping #99
  • Add linter semistandard #98
  • Add version number in footer #97
  • Show "Send" button all over the page or enable hotkeys #94
  • Import request from cURL #93
  • Search on History #92
  • Add support for "application/hal+json" Content-Type #88
  • The query string is built incorrectly when the path contains a parameter #87
  • The history doesn't show a date with the timestamp. #81
  • Option to Copy request as Fetch or XHR Or CURL #76
  • Not working on Brave Browser anymore #71
  • Why da fuq is your name plastered all over the README? #70
  • Comparison with Postman is missing #69
  • Add Tests #65
  • HTTP request with different library #61
  • Editorconfig file #60
  • 500 this.isValidURL is not a function #58
  • Request Headers #57
  • Colored response codes based on status code #46
  • Improve SEO #45
  • Add html preview to response section #41
  • websocket support #40
  • Styling with Tailwindcss #38
  • Not Working in IE 11 #37
  • Raw request body for POST requests and Authorization key/value in Header #36
  • Code highlight on response body #33
  • Template selector #32
  • Vue template #31
  • Add copy response to clipboard button #30
  • Ability to store/share/create collections #29
  • PWA not installable #19
  • Send request on Enter Key press #17
  • Simple Misspelling #8
  • Readable #5
  • Serialize a request into JSON? #4

Merged pull requests:

v0.1.0 (2019-08-22)

Full Changelog

* _This Changelog was automatically generated by github_changelog_generator_